Employee Profile: Sarah Baker

On January 17, 2014 in Archive by spope

Tell me about your family. Are you married? Do you have kids? Any pets?

Nick and I have been married for one year and have a beautiful two year old daughter named Gracelynn. We currently do not have any pets but our dream is to move to the country in a few years where I can have my dog and Gracelynn can have as many kitties and she wants.

Sarah Baker

Where are you from?

I grew up in Albany, Wisconsin. Currently my family lives in Evansville.

Do you have any siblings?

I grew up with an older brother and two younger sisters. We are all close in age so we are all very close.

Where was your first job?

My first job was at subway in Evansville. I worked there throughout high school.

Where did you go to school? What is your degree in?

I went to Carroll University in Waukesha. My degree is in Biology with an emphasis in animal behavior. I also have minors in psychology and small business management.

 

How long have you worked at MacFarlane Pheasants?

I have work here almost a year. It will be a year in April.

What is your job title there?

Food Products Manager

If MacFarlane’s isn’t your dream job, what is?

This is pretty close to my dream job. I have been able to use my animal behavior education around the farm and also put all my job experience to the test in food products. As a kid I always wanted to be on those rescue teams to saved animals from people that neglected them and bring them all home to my farm.

How do you like to spend your free time?

I don’t have much free time having a two year old because she gets all my free time. But if I do get some, I enjoy gardening, quilting, camping and playing softball.
